Academic Recognition
The UST Graduate School is recognized by the Commission on Higher Education of the Philippines as a Center of Excellence in several fields of the arts and humanities, allied health sciences, natural sciences, and engineering. Its programs in business, public management, and education were also recognized by the Commission on Higher Education's Fund for Assistance to Private Education (FAPE) in its periodic and systemic Evaluation of Graduate Education Programs (EGEP).
Six of its business-related degrees are also included in the 2011 list of top international master's programs by the Paris-based Eduniversal International Scientific Committee. The following programs are ranked in the Far East Asian region, according to their respective categories: MA in Communication (10th place); MA in Economics (14th); MS in Human Relations Management (14th); Master of Public Administration (17th); MS in Management Engineering (39th); and MBA in Entrepreneurship program (99th).
